Solar-powered surveillance towers offer a cost-effective and efficient solution to enhance site security in remote locations. Here are some ways in which these towers can improve security:
Remote Monitoring: Solar-powered surveillance towers are equipped with high-quality cameras and sensors that can provide real-time monitoring of remote locations. This allows security personnel to keep an eye on the site 24/7, even in areas without access to electricity.
Deterrence: The presence of a surveillance tower itself acts as a deterrent to potential intruders or trespassers. Knowing that the site is under constant surveillance can discourage unauthorized activities and reduce the risk of security breaches.
Quick Response: In the event of a security breach or suspicious activity, solar-powered surveillance towers can send alerts to security personnel or law enforcement agencies immediately. This enables a quick response to potential threats and helps prevent further damage or loss.
Flexibility and Mobility: Solar-powered surveillance towers are portable and can be easily moved to different locations as needed. This flexibility allows for effective security coverage in various remote sites or temporary locations without the need for extensive infrastructure.
Energy Efficiency: Solar-powered surveillance towers rely on renewable energy sources, such as solar panels, to power their surveillance equipment. This makes them environmentally friendly and cost-effective, as they do not require electricity from the grid and have lower operating costs.
Integration with Security Systems: Solar-powered surveillance towers can be integrated with other security systems, such as alarms, access control systems, and video management software. This seamless integration enhances overall security measures and provides a comprehensive security solution for remote locations.
Remote Access and Control: Solar-powered surveillance towers can be accessed and controlled remotely through mobile devices or computers. This allows security personnel to monitor the site, adjust camera angles, and respond to alerts from anywhere, providing added convenience and efficiency.
Overall, solar-powered surveillance towers offer a reliable and effective solution to enhance site security in remote locations by providing continuous monitoring, deterrence, quick response capabilities, energy efficiency, flexibility, and integration with other security systems. These towers are an essential tool for protecting assets, personnel, and property in remote and challenging environments.

Solar hybrid lighting towers are a cutting-edge solution that combine renewable solar energy with traditional power sources to provide reliable lighting in a wide range of environments. These towers are designed to harness the power of the sun through solar panels, which charge a battery system that powers the lighting units. In cases where sunlight is insufficient, such as during cloudy weather or nighttime, these towers are equipped with a backup generator or grid power to ensure continuous illumination.
